Sat 941202860277959

decimal
188240.2860277959
degree
0°188240′752″2860277959‴
percentile
44.819183872061075%
name
hekaxzbzfiw
cycle
0
epoch
0
period
93
block
188240
offset
2860277959
timestamp
rarity
common